## Changelog — Pindell Scanner Bridge 3.2

Defaults changed. The Pindell barcode scanner integration now assumes GS1 symbology instead of legacy Code 39, retries failed decodes twice, and batches scan events every 250 ms rather than per-scan. Contractors: old device profiles will silently fall back, so re-provision anything flashed before this release. Timeouts tightened across the board. All of these defaults are set in one place, reproduced here.

config for bahop-baduf:
[kasion]
team = lamath
access_code = ac_d807e5
host = kasion.paliqcloud.corp
port = 4000
owner = julix.tamvan
peer = frair.qorvelsoft.local

HANDOVER NOTE — From Director Ines Calloway to Director Rhys Bevan

Rhys, this covers the proposed joint venture with Stellbrook Industrial. Terms as drafted: 60/40 split in our favour, shared tooling at their Corven facility, and exclusivity on the Altrix product line for three years. Legal review is mid-stage; Stellbrook expects our response within a fortnight. Sales leads should hold outreach in the region until signing. The sensitive context on our plans is in the confidential note below.

management briefing: Headcount on the Belix team goes from 60 to 93 by the end of November. Gross margin on Belix came in at 23 percent against a plan of 47 percent.

## Env Vars — N+1 Fix (Grovelet API)

Quick recap for the sync: the resolver batching in Grovelet now uses a dataloader cache keyed per request, so the N+1 storm on `teamMembers` is gone. Batching talks to the Pellway cache tier, which needs auth. Drop this into your local `.env`:

vault entry, fadup-tagag: RELAY_SECRET8=2fd92179

# Undo/Redo Limits — Linnograph Editor

This page documents the quotas governing the undo and redo stacks in Linnograph. Each document session keeps a bounded history of mutation deltas; once the cap is reached, the oldest entries are compacted into a snapshot. Redo history is cleared on any new mutation, per standard semantics. Reviewers should note that memory per delta varies widely with shape count, so the byte ceiling is enforced alongside the entry ceiling. The current limits, enforced in `history/limits.ts`, are listed below.

tuning table, kawep-tawif:
CAPS = {
    "olidor": 80,
    "belion": 7,
    "quenys": 225,
    "druox": 839,
    "fraath": 482,
}